1: Tim the 1st Year Graduate Student

Tim is a first year graduate student in the EECS department. He attends classes and lectures, and often has to meet with various Professors, TAs, Lab mates and friends for a variety of activities. He considers himself tech-savvy, but finds certain problems related to locating people and places within the campus annoying. For example, he needed to meet his Graduate Counselor to get an Add/Drop/Status Change form signed; and even though he had emailed, the counselor’s availability was a vague range (i.e. anytime before 5pm). He made several trips down on the same day and only managed to get what he needed after several tries.

Lessons learned from  the 1st Year Graduate Student

  • To locate a stranger within the same institution, students have to resort to a multitude of resources in order to do so. (Google or directory for person’s office; whereis.mit to locate the physical location of the office. There is a need for a unified directory.
  • There is no clear way to find out a person’s availability based on his/her location currently.
  • There is no clear way to find people with similar interests currently.

Vincent the Professor

Vincent wants his research group to interact with each other by sharing ideas and receiving feedback. He wants to see how frequently his group members are meeting with each other, and with other research groups. Vincent sometimes comes across interesting research presentations and articles, so he wants to be able to easily forward this information to his students. He also wants his students' daily schedules to be easily accessible to his administrator, so that she can schedule meetings for his research group. Vincent often meets with people from visiting universities and companies, so he also wants the tool to help him find and locate people outside of MIT. Of course, Vincent wants the tool to be efficient, so that his group can still concentrate on finishing research work. He also expressed usefulness in being able to view how the sub-teams are spread out across the office space, perhaps to facilitate people in the same group being located close to one another.

Lessons learned from the Professor

  • Overseeing students' research activities can be time-consuming. The app can help facilitate communication with his research group and between members in the research group.
  • The app will be even more useful if it includes people from outside MIT.

3: Jermie the 2nd Year Graduate

...

Student

Jermie is a 2nd year Graduate student in Chemistry Department. He is done with his Qualification Exam, but he still takes some classes and attends lectures and recitations. He is also TA for a Grad Course. He has a huge research group with multiple sub groups in it. In his research group they have a weekly meeting for the entire group and also many small ones where sub groups meets meet the adviser to give status reports. Because his adviser is a busy person therefore , she has shared her number with all the group members and they give her a call in case urgent discussion is required while she is not around.
Apart from his work, he is interested in working out in gym and has a very social life. Also he happens to be a religious person and goes to church every weekend. He uses Gtalk and phone calls to arrange spontaneous hangouts. He bumps into people sharing his interests at church or other social gatherings that he likes to attend for this very reason. And for discovering new people in his organization MIT he uses MIT People Directory very often, and is very comfortable with it despite the difficult-to-use menus.

Spontaneous meeting

Goal

Get introduced to colleagues who share your similar personal and work interests.

Sub Tasks

  1. You or your colleague enter a public area (e.g. office kitchen, hallway, etc.).
  2. You and your colleague are identified as sharing a certain level of similar interests.
  3. You and your colleague are notified of your shared interests.
  4. You and your colleague are given the option to schedule a conversation at a future time.

Preconditions

-          You and your colleague are identified as being open to introductions.

-          You and your colleague are not busy during the current timeframe.

Time constraints

Matching must occur in under 30 seconds. Notification should present concise information on your shared interests or connections.

Frequency of use

several times a day, depending on the users preference.
